Craftsman 80K BTU Diesel Heater Review

Cold mornings on a construction site can derail schedules fast. Tools get frosty, concrete chills the bones, and waiting for warmth is a luxury no one has. Enter the Craftsman 80,000 BTU Forced Air Kerosene Diesel Heater, a powerhouse that promises quick, efficient heat. It’s compact enough to maneuver yet robust enough to tackle spaces up to 2,000 sq ft.

Craftsman 80K BTU

The heater delivers 80,000 BTU/hr of consistent warmth, keeping expansive areas cozy without overloading circuits. Fuel versatility is a major highlight diesel, kerosene, fuel oils, Jet-A, and JP-8 all work without conversions. It’s a solid solution for sites where fuel types vary and flexibility matters.

Digital LED thermostat control adds precision. Temperatures stay steady without constant adjustments, and the high temperature safety shut-off switch ensures the unit won’t overheat. The built-in photo cad cell flame sensor provides another layer of protection, shutting the unit down if anything goes wrong. Run time extends up to 10 hours, perfect for long shifts.

Portability is surprisingly intuitive. Heavy-duty steel construction keeps it sturdy on rough terrain, while a split upper shell simplifies maintenance. Filling the 6-gallon tank is straightforward, and the unit maintains balance even when fully fueled.

VEVOR 215K BTU Diesel Heater Review

Workspaces that drag in winter can slow down productivity and make long shifts uncomfortable. Cold air can seep into barns, workshops, and large industrial areas, leaving equipment and people underperforming. The VEVOR Kerosene Forced Air Heater, 215,000 BTU Portable Torpedo Diesel Space Heater, steps in to deliver intense heat quickly and reliably. It’s designed to handle vast spaces while keeping fuel efficiency in check.

VEVOR 215K BTU

This heater pushes 215,000 BTUs of warmth, rapidly transforming large spaces up to 44,496 cubic feet. The thermostat knob and digital room temperature display allow precise control, ensuring the area reaches optimal warmth without overshooting. Built-in overheat protection shuts the unit off at 176°F, adding a layer of safety during prolonged operation.

Fuel flexibility is a notable strength. It supports kerosene and diesel fuels, though only one type should be used at a time. The unit auto-shuts off on low fuel, and dual fuel filters minimize smoke and odors. A pressure gauge helps monitor performance while a 13.2-gallon tank provides extended runtime up to 7.5 hours.

Portability is surprisingly smooth for its size. Equipped with a handle, the heater can be repositioned across warehouses, barns, or docks easily. Heavy-duty construction ensures it withstands frequent movement and industrial wear, while maintaining consistent heat output.

Mr. Heater 80K BTU Kerosene Heater Review

Early mornings at a construction site can be brutal. Cold air seeps in, machinery struggles to maintain performance, and getting work underway becomes a race against discomfort. The Mr. Heater 80,000 BTU Forced Air Kerosene Heater Black cuts through the chill with reliable, high-output heat. Its design balances portability and ruggedness, making it a dependable companion in large spaces up to 2,000 sq ft.

Mr. Heater 80K BTU

Delivering 80,000 BTU, this heater warms areas rapidly, ensuring that workspaces are comfortable and operational. Multi-fuel compatibility is a strong advantage, accepting kerosene, filtered diesel 1 and 2, fuel oils, and Jet-A (JP8), allowing flexibility depending on available fuel sources. The built-in thermostat and LED troubleshooting display give precise control and easy diagnostics for smooth operation.

Safety is a key highlight. The high temperature shut-off switch and photo cad cell flame sensor ensure protection during extended operation. Users can run the heater with confidence, knowing it won’t overheat or operate unsafely. Fuel efficiency is optimized, and the system is designed to deliver consistent heat throughout the space.

Portability and durability come together in a compact steel frame. The heater can be positioned and moved with minimal effort while resisting industrial wear. Even in well-ventilated barns, warehouses, or construction sites, it maintains stability and output without fuss.

LF Bros 5KW Diesel Heater Review

Winter mornings can turn garages and campers into icy traps. Shivering while trying to start the day or prep a vehicle is never fun. The LF Bros 110V/12/24V 5KW Diesel Heater, All-in-One 5L Air Diesel Parking Space Heater, jumps in to provide consistent warmth across diverse environments. From home workshops to RVs, it keeps spaces comfortably heated while simplifying setup.

LF Bros 5KW

The heater produces 4700~17,000 BTU with fuel consumption between 0.18~0.53L/H. Its operational range spans -40℉ to 104℉, ensuring comfort even in extreme cold. Users appreciate not having to bundle up endlessly the heater delivers reliable warmth without piling on layers. Multi-voltage support (12V, 24V, and 110V) makes it versatile for vehicles, home shops, or RVs without extra adapters.

Ease of use is a highlight. The LCD screen displays real-time status, while the remote control is pre-paired with a 100ft range, allowing adjustment from across a room or vehicle. Installation is simplified with a detailed manual and optional QR code video guide. Everything is designed to minimize setup stress and maximize comfort quickly.

Safety and durability shine. The internal-thread fuel tank cover prevents oil spills, even on rough terrain, mirroring the security of a car's gas cap. Delicate packaging protects the main machine and accessories, making transport and storage worry-free. These features combine to offer reliable performance winter after winter.

5KW Diesel Heater 12V Review

Chilly mornings inside a camper or boat can be brutal, especially when you need warmth instantly. The 5KW Diesel Heater 12V, All in One with LCD and Remote Control, tackles that challenge head-on. Its plug-and-play design heats spaces between 215-269ft² in just five minutes, offering a rapid, efficient solution without complicated installation.

5KW Diesel Heater

Advanced sandblasted aluminum heat exchangers ensure fast and efficient warmth. Three control methods Bluetooth app, 32ft remote, and LCD panel allow flexible temperature management, from 46°F to 96.8°F. Preheating options make arrival to a cold RV or boat much more comfortable, keeping the environment cozy without waiting.

High-altitude operation up to 18,045ft is a key strength. Automatic altitude compensation maintains performance without manual tweaks. Users can take this heater on mountain adventures without worrying about efficiency or heat output. Safety features like overheat protection at ≥270°C, system self-checks, and voice alerts reinforce peace of mind during extended use.

Fuel efficiency stands out with low-noise precision pumps consuming only 0.16-0.62L/h. The 5L tank supports 8+ hours of continuous heat, balancing performance with economical fuel usage. This combination of safety, efficiency, and speed makes it reliable for indoor and vehicular applications alike.
